Article IV

 

AUTHORIZED STOCK

 

The total number of shares of capital stock which the Corporation will have authority to issue is six hundred seven million five hundred thousand (607,500,000) shares, which will be divided into the following classes:

 

(a)            Five hundred fifty-seven million five hundred thousand (557,500,000) shares will be of a class designated Common Stock, par value $0.01 per share (“Common Stock”), such class to be divided into series as provided in Section A of this Article IV; and

 

(b)            Fifty million (50,000,000) shares will be of a class designated Preferred Stock, par value $0.01 per share (“Preferred Stock”), such class to be issuable in series as provided in Section B of this Article IV.

(a)            Voting Powers.

 

(i)            Series A GCI Group Common Stock, Series B GCI Group Common Stock, Series A Ventures Group Common Stock and Series B Ventures Group Common Stock. Holders of Series A GCI Group Common Stock will be entitled to one (1) vote for each share of such stock held of record, holders of Series B GCI Group Common Stock will be entitled to ten (10) votes for each share of such stock held of record, holders of Series A Ventures Group Common Stock will be entitled to one (1) vote for each share of such stock held of record and holders of Series B Ventures Group Common Stock will be entitled to ten (10) votes for each share of such stock held of record, upon all matters that may be submitted to a vote of stockholders of the Corporation (regardless of whether such holders are voting together with the holders of all Voting Securities, or as a separate class with the holders of one or more series of Common Stock or Preferred Stock, or as a separate series of Common Stock or Preferred Stock, or otherwise).

 

(ii)           Series C GCI Group Common Stock and Series C Ventures Group Common Stock. Holders of Series C GCI Group Common Stock and holders of Series C Ventures Group Common Stock will not be entitled to any voting powers, except as (and then only to the extent) required by the laws of the State of Nevada. If a vote of the holders of Series C GCI Group Common Stock or Series C Ventures Group Common Stock should at any time be required by the laws of the State of Nevada on any matter, the holders of Series C GCI Group Common Stock or Series C Ventures Group Common Stock, as applicable, will be entitled to 1/100th of a vote on such matter for each such share held of record.

Article V

 

DIRECTORS

 

Section A

 

NUMBER OF DIRECTORS

 

The governing body of the Corporation will be the Board of Directors. The number of directors will not be less than three (3) or the number of directors that holders of any series of Preferred Stock shall have rights to, and do, elect, and the exact number of directors will be fixed by the Board of Directors by resolution from time to time. Election of directors need not be by written ballot.

 

Section B

 

CLASSIFICATION OF THE BOARD

 

Except as otherwise fixed by or pursuant to the provisions of Article IV hereof relating to the rights of the holders of any series of Preferred Stock to separately elect additional directors, which additional directors are not required to be classified pursuant to the terms of such series of Preferred Stock (the “Preferred Stock Directors”), the Board of Directors will be divided into three (3) classes: Class I, Class II and Class III. Each class will consist, as nearly as possible, of a number of directors equal to one-third (1/3) of the number of members of the Board of Directors (other than the Preferred Stock Directors) authorized as provided in Section A of this Article V. The term of office of the initial Class I directors will expire at the annual meeting of stockholders in 2026; the term of office of the initial Class II directors will expire at the annual meeting of stockholders in 2027; and the term of office of the initial Class III directors will expire at the annual meeting of stockholders in 2028. At each annual meeting of stockholders of the Corporation the successors of that class of directors whose term expires at that meeting will be elected to hold office in accordance with this Section B of this Article V for a term expiring at the annual meeting of stockholders held in the third (3rd) year following the year of their election. The directors of each class will hold office until the expiration of the term of such class and until their respective successors are elected and qualified or until such director’s earlier death, resignation or removal.

 

Section C

 

REMOVAL OF DIRECTORS

 

Subject to the rights of the holders of any series of Preferred Stock and pursuant to the requirements of the NRS, directors may be removed from office upon the affirmative vote of the holders of at least sixty-six and two thirds percent (662∕3%) of the aggregate voting power of the then outstanding Voting Securities entitled to vote thereon, voting together as a single class.

 

55

 

 

Section D

 

NEWLY CREATED DIRECTORSHIPS AND VACANCIES

 

Subject to the rights of holders of any series of Preferred Stock, vacancies on the Board of Directors resulting from death, resignation, removal, disqualification or other cause, and newly created directorships resulting from any increase in the number of directors on the Board of Directors, will be filled only by the affirmative vote of a majority of the remaining directors then in office (even though less than a quorum) or by the sole remaining director. Any director elected in accordance with the preceding sentence will hold office for the remainder of the full term of the class of directors in which the vacancy occurred or to which the new directorship is apportioned, and until such director’s successor will have been elected and qualified or until such director’s earlier death, resignation or removal. No decrease in the number of directors constituting the Board of Directors will shorten the term of any incumbent director, except as may be provided with respect to any additional director elected by the holders of the applicable series of Preferred Stock.

Article VIII

 

MEETINGS OF STOCKHOLDERS

 

Section A

 

ANNUAL AND SPECIAL MEETINGS

 

Subject to the rights of the holders of any series of Preferred Stock, stockholder action may be taken only at an annual or special meeting. Except as otherwise provided in a Preferred Stock Designation with respect to any series of Preferred Stock or unless otherwise prescribed by law or by another provision of these Restated Articles, special meetings of the stockholders of the Corporation, for any purpose or purposes, will only be called by the Secretary of the Corporation (a) upon the written request of the holders of not less than sixty-six and two thirds percent (662∕3%) of the total voting power of the then outstanding Voting Securities entitled to vote thereon or (b) at the request of at least seventy-five percent (75%) of the members of the Board of Directors then in office.

 

Section B

 

ACTION WITHOUT A MEETING

 

No action of the stockholders required to be taken or which may be taken at any annual meeting or special meeting of stockholders may be taken without a meeting, and, pursuant to Section 78.320(2) of the NRS, the power of stockholders to consent in writing, without a meeting, to the taking of any action is specifically denied; provided, however, that notwithstanding the foregoing, holders of any series of Preferred Stock may take action by written consent to the extent provided in a Preferred Stock Designation with respect to such series.

Article XI

 

APPLICATION OF CERTAIN NEVADA STATUTES

 

1.            Acquisition of Controlling Interest. Sections 78.378 through 78.3793 (Acquisition of Controlling Interest), inclusive, of the NRS shall not apply to the Corporation or the acquisition of an interest therein.

 

2.            Combinations with Interested Stockholders. The Corporation expressly elects not to be governed by Sections 78.411 through 78.444 (Combinations with Interested Stockholders), inclusive, of the NRS.
